From ebefc902f59be6c5542c19ff706e310d9dddf75f Mon Sep 17 00:00:00 2001 From: Chocobozzz Date: Wed, 29 Apr 2020 10:42:35 +0200 Subject: Add external login buttons --- server/controllers/api/config.ts | 4 ++++ 1 file changed, 4 insertions(+) (limited to 'server/controllers/api') diff --git a/server/controllers/api/config.ts b/server/controllers/api/config.ts index e8941bc73..85f3ad3d9 100644 --- a/server/controllers/api/config.ts +++ b/server/controllers/api/config.ts @@ -278,6 +278,8 @@ function getIdAndPassAuthPlugins () { for (const auth of p.idAndPassAuths) { result.push({ npmName: p.npmName, + name: p.name, + version: p.version, authName: auth.authName, weight: auth.getWeight() }) @@ -294,6 +296,8 @@ function getExternalAuthsPlugins () { for (const auth of p.externalAuths) { result.push({ npmName: p.npmName, + name: p.name, + version: p.version, authName: auth.authName, authDisplayName: auth.authDisplayName }) -- cgit v1.2.3